Best Penasco Public Middle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 69 students in Penasco, NM.
The top-ranked public middle school in Penasco, NM is Penasco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Penasco, NM public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 17% (versus the New Mexico public middle school average of 24%), and reading proficiency score of 32% (versus the 34% statewide average). Middle schools in Penasco have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of New Mexico public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the New Mexico public middle school average of 78% (majority Hispanic).
